Weather in January

January, like December, in White Plains, Kentucky, is a wintry winter month, with an average temperature varying between 41.2°F (5.1°C) and 27.9°F (-2.3°C).

Temperature

January is the coldest month, with an average high-temperature of 41.2°F (5.1°C) and an average low-temperature of 27.9°F (-2.3°C).

Humidity

In White Plains, Kentucky, the average relative humidity in January is 77%.

Rainfall

In January, in White Plains, the rain falls for 9.8 days. Throughout January, 1.38" (35mm) of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, there are 150.9 rainfall days, and 23.46" (596m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

January through April, October through December are months with snowfall in White Plains. In White Plains, in January, snow falls for 4.8 days, with typically accumulated 0.94" (24mm) of snow. In White Plains, during the entire year, snow falls for 16.1 days and aggregates up to 4.45" (113mm) of snow.

Daylight

The average length of the day in January in White Plains is 9h and 57min.
On the first day of January, sunrise is at 7:03 am and sunset at 4:42 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:53 am and sunset at 5:12 pm CST.

Sunshine

January has the least sunshine of the year, with an average of 4.5h of sunshine.

UV index

January, February and December, with an average maximum UV index of 2, are months with the lowest UV index. A UV Index reading of 2, and below, represents a low threat to health from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for the average person.
